- The distance between Miyazaki, Japan and Salem, Or, Usa is approximately 8,646 km or 5,373 mi.
- To reach Miyazaki in this distance one would set out from Salem, Or bearing 303.2°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Miyazaki bearing 224.3° or SW .
- Miyazaki has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Salem, Or has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Miyazaki is in or near the warm temperate wet forest biome whereas Salem, Or is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 5.8 °C (10.4°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.3 °C (9.5°F) more in Miyazaki.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1439.9 mm (56.7 in) more which is equivalent to 1439.9 l/m² (35.34 US gal/ft²) or 14,399,000 l/ha (1,539,349 US gal/ac) more. About 2 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.9° higher in Miyazaki than in Salem, Or.
